About the Role

We are seeking an LVT with:

  • Experience and Interest in Surgery: While prior experience is preferred, we are happy to mentor a new graduate for the right candidate.

  • Exotics Experience (a Plus): If you enjoy working with exotic pets, we’d love to support your growth in this area.

  • A commitment to providing evidence-based medicine and continuing education.

Schedule Options:

  • Four 10-hour shifts, ORThree full days and two half days, with rotating weekends.

Shape

Compensation and Benefits

  • Competitive Pay: Starting at $16/hour for new grads, $19+/hour for experienced LVTs (based on experience).

  • Full Benefits: Health, dental, vision, 401k, and more.

  • Additional Perks:

  • CE allowance and license reimbursement.

  • Uniform allowance.

  • Pet care discounts after 90 days.
